Understanding Key Recycling Equipment Categories

Before investing in recycling machinery, it is essential to understand the main equipment categories and their applications. Each type of waste stream requires specialized processing technology to maximize recovery rates and ensure environmental compliance.

Cable Recycling Systems

Cable recycling equipment is designed to separate copper or aluminum from plastic insulation. Modern cable granulators use a combination of crushing, air separation, and sometimes water separation to achieve high purity copper powder. Systems range from compact units processing 100 kg per hour to industrial plants handling over 1000 kg per hour. The choice depends on your expected feedstock volume and cable types.

Circuit Board Recycling Plants

Circuit board recycling equipment handles one of the most complex e-waste streams. Printed circuit boards contain precious metals, copper, and hazardous materials that require careful processing. Advanced plants use mechanical shredding followed by dry or wet separation to recover copper powder with purity levels reaching 96-98 percent. The right system ensures both material recovery and environmental safety.

Battery Recycling Solutions

Lead acid battery recycling equipment processes used batteries to recover lead, plastic, and acid. A complete system typically includes battery breaking and separation units, desulfurization equipment, smelting furnaces, and pollution control systems. For lithium-ion batteries, specialized crushing and separation plants recover black mass containing nickel, cobalt, and graphite, along with copper and aluminum. These systems must incorporate comprehensive safety measures due to the chemical hazards involved.

What to Look for in a Recycling Equipment Supplier

Selecting a recycling equipment supplier involves more than comparing prices. The ideal partner should offer technical expertise, comprehensive support, and proven experience in delivering successful projects. Here are the critical factors to evaluate:

Technical Depth and Experience: Look for manufacturers with engineering teams holding advanced degrees and extensive field experience. Recycling equipment must be precisely calibrated for specific material streams, and this requires deep mechanical and process engineering knowledge. Suppliers with over 15 years of hands-on experience in e-waste recycling machinery are better equipped to handle unexpected challenges and optimize system performance.

Turnkey Project Capability: The best suppliers offer end-to-end solutions encompassing engineering design, equipment manufacturing, installation, commissioning, and after-sales support. EPC (Engineering, Procurement, Construction) project experience indicates that a supplier can manage complex installations and ensure all components work together seamlessly. This approach saves buyers from coordinating multiple vendors and reduces project risk.

Customization and Flexibility: No two recycling operations are identical. Your supplier should offer customized designs based on your specific feedstock characteristics, processing capacity requirements, local environmental regulations, and available facility space. Avoid suppliers pushing one-size-fits-all solutions that may not match your operational needs.

Global Service Network: International projects require suppliers who understand cross-cultural business environments and can provide support across time zones. A supplier with customers in 20 or more countries has likely encountered diverse regulatory and operational requirements, making them more adaptable to your local conditions.
